Prometheus+node_exporter+grafana

                          Prometheus+node_exporter+grafana

部署環境

IPnode

系統linux

組件web

10.172.112.1(server)json

10.52.210.223vim

CentOS Linux release 7.2.1511 (Core)url

Prometheusnode_exporterspa

grafana插件

10.52.210.2243d

CentOS Linux release 7.2.1511 (Core)rest

node_exporter

安裝步驟

1. prometheus

1-1 解壓

tar -xvf prometheus-2.12.0.linux-amd64.tar.gz

cd prometheus-2.12.0.linux-amd64/

 

 

 

1-2查看prometheus版本

./prometheus –version(查看版本)

 

1-3 添加監控項

vim prometheus.yml添加監控項

 

 

 

1-4          啓動prometheus

nohup ./prometheus --config.file=prometheus.yml &啓動prometheus

2. 安裝node_exporter(客戶端安裝)

2-1 解壓node_exporter

Tar -xvf node_exporter-0.18.1.linux-amd64.tar.gz

Cd node_exporter-0.18.1.linux-amd64/

2-2  啓動node_exporter

nohup ./node_exporter &啓動node_exporter

2-3 訪問prometheus界面

 

 

點擊Statusc菜單下,configuration Rule  Targets 等

Configuration展現prometheus.Yml配置文件

 

 

 

3. 安裝grafana

3-1  解壓grafana

tar -xvf grafana-2.5.0.linux-x64.tar.gz

cd grafana-2.5.0/

3-2 運行grafana界面

./bin/grafanf-server  web

nohup ./bin/grafana-server web&

3-3 訪問grafana界面

http://10.52.210.223/3000

admin/admin

 

 

 

4. 導入模板grafana

4-1 添加數據源與自帶模塊

Add data source----->http://10.52.210.223:9090-->dashboards-->prometheus2.0-->sace&test

 

 

 

 

http://10.52.210.223:9090

 

 

 

 

 

 

4-2 添加node-exporter-server-metrics模塊

下載方法:https://grafana.com/dashboards/405-->Dashboards-->點擊搜索欄node-exporter-server-metrics -->點擊第一個進去--> version-->download

在grafana的Dashboard中導入模板的json文件

 

 

 

 

 

 

 

4-3. 添加1-node-exporter-0-16-for-prometheus模塊(linux監控模塊如:CPU MEM  磁盤使用率等)

此監控模板基於node_exporter 能夠更好的展現多項基本監控項

模板的url  https://grafana.com/dashboards/8919

在grafana所在的server安裝餅狀圖插件,並重啓grafana

餅狀圖地址:

 http://grafana.com/grafana/plugins/grafana-piechart-panel

Cd  /usr/local/grafana/bin

./grafana-cli plugins install grafana-piechart-panel

Killall  grafana-server

Nohup./grafana-server restart &

圖像界面配置

 

 

 

 

 

 

 

4. 遇到的問題:

4-1餅狀圖總磁盤信息沒法顯示

處理方法:

4-1-1 安裝插件grafana-piechart-panel 將包下載到本地若沒法安裝成功

4-1-2 更改配置文件:defaults.ini

添加:

[plugin.piechart]

path = /var/lib/grafana/plugins/grafana-piechart-panel/(grafana-piechart-panel存放目錄)

1-3 重啓grafana程序

本站公眾號
   歡迎關注本站公眾號,獲取更多信息